San Lorenzo vs Huracan H2H Record

San Lorenzo and Huracán have faced off 38 times, with San Lorenzo slightly ahead in the head-to-head record with 12 wins to Huracán’s 11, and 16 matches ending in a draw. Their last encounter saw Huracán clinch a 1-0 victory at home in the Liga Profesional Apertura earlier this year.

The last time San Lorenzo hosted Huracán, the match ended in a goalless draw during the Liga Profesional Clausura in 2025. Historically, San Lorenzo have had the upper hand at home, but recent fixtures have been tight affairs.
